Core Viewpoint - Geely Auto has inaugurated the world's largest automotive safety center, emphasizing its commitment to "safety first" and aiming to transform automotive safety from a corporate "technical barrier" to an industry-wide "safety equity" initiative [1][12] Group 1: Safety Center Features - The safety center, covering approximately 45,000 square meters, is equipped with the longest indoor collision track (293.39 meters) and the largest multi-angle collision testing area, setting new standards for automotive safety testing [1][2] - It includes the world's largest automotive environmental wind tunnel, capable of simulating conditions from extreme cold to high temperatures, and the first 0-180 degree continuous angle collision testing area in China [2] - The center features over 60 crash test dummies valued at over 200 million yuan, including the THOR dummy, which is one of the most advanced testing devices globally [4] Group 2: Safety Technology and Innovations - Geely's "Full Domain Safety 2.0" technology system expands safety considerations to a "human-vehicle-road-cloud-star" ecosystem, incorporating the concept of "public domain safety" [4][6] - Innovative technologies include a tire blowout stability control system and the industry's first G-AES automatic obstacle avoidance system, enhancing vehicle safety during emergencies [6] - The center's opening signifies Geely's commitment to "safety equity," supported by over 250 billion yuan in R&D investment and leading the industry with 1,562 published automotive safety patents [6] Group 3: Industry Impact and Vision - Geely's safety center represents a shift in the automotive industry from merely following technology to leading safety standards, aiming to redefine China's global voice in automotive safety [12] - The establishment of the center is part of Geely's long-term commitment to safety, which began with the destruction of substandard vehicles in 2000 and continued through the acquisition of Volvo [8]
